Stutterheim offers a 714-hectare small stock- and game farm with- clear skies with the brightest stars at night, unpolluted air, wide open spaces, a rich history, making this an ideal for hunting location for local and foreign hunters. The 2 adjacent farms lie within 100 km from East London.The farm has been farmed through 5 generations since the year 1870 with conception rates of above 80% consistently leaving this farm to be one of the most authentic farms in the area! The farm boasts with a total of 14 camps, each with sufficient water supply, various dams, windmills that supply an abundance of drinking water to water troughs in each camp, a shearing shed, labourers accommodation, outbuildings and a homestead, that needs some TLC, but is livable. There is a 3 phase ESKOM point within 75m of the homestead. All fencing is excellent and in good repair.Vegetation ranges from open mixed veld, becoming sweeter as one approaches the river. This farm is well known for its quality wool which has been produced by the family over the last 150 years. The Toise River is a perennial river that supplies very good grazing support during dry times.The entire farm is currently utilized as natural grazing farm for merino sheep, cattle and various game (Kudu, Duiker, Bushbuck, Impala, Fallow Deer, Warthog and some Water Buck that have been spotted recently). Carrying capacity for the farm is estimated to be 230 LSU in total.There is an excellent balance in terms of open grazing areas and the more sheltered scattered thorn veld. This is a property where most plains game is thriving.This farm is tucked away in a sought-after area, surrounded by stable farmers. This 10,6-hectare small-holding is superbly situated in a quiet and secluded area adjacent to the Camdeboo National Park about 4-km from the fourth-oldest town in South Africa, namely Graaff-Reinet. The small-holding has beautiful uninterrupted views of the mountains surrounding the town, including Tandjiesberg. The Southern and Eastern side is bounded by the Sunday`s River and steep cliffs. A large solid but well-kept 307 sq metre homestead will welcome you with its warmly inviting ambiance. It consists of 5-bedrooms, 2 and a half bathrooms, as well as well-appointed kitchen and stoep. There is also a 200 sq metre managers cottage which requires some maintenance. A borehole with a 6,000 l/hour capacity is used for household water, the lush garden, and livestock drinking water. About 8-hectare alluvial sandy-loam soil is levelled for irrigation of lucerne or pastures. This small-holding boasts with water rights for seepage water from the Sunday`s River. This is the first small-holding downstream from the Nqweba-dam, which is allowed to extract water by a weir across the Sunday`s River and delivered into a canal. Water is stored in 2 large reservoirs (one is used as a pool) and the other is serviced by the furrow for dragline pasture irrigation. Other farming infrastructure are a 73 sq metre shed, 2 lock-up garages and two lean-tos for vehicle parking, 5 separate storerooms, 1 cool room (without compressor), labourer housing, 413 sq metre underroof sheep feedlots, sheep handling and working pens and a load ramp. There is ESKOM power and the small-holding lies within the Municipal urban edge. Safe and secure for independent-living close to all the amenities Graaf-Reinet has to offer. Three adjacent livestock farms with irrigation and ample water. Farms are adjacent to a river. FARM A: This 867-ha farm consist of 2 title deeds. It has 10-hectare under irrigation of which 0,5 hectare are planted with pecan nuts and the rest is under citrus which needs to be replaced. Ample water with registered water usage rights of 165,579-cub metre. Situated on a sulphur bath, the capacity is 25,000 l/hour and has never dried up during the last 23 years. The livestock carrying capacity is 1:6 LSU and the natural veldt is in good condition. Rainfall is about 550mm per annum. The entire farm is camped into 13 inner-camps and drinking water for livestock is obtained from various troughs as well as from the river. Water is piped to a central reservoir then gravitated to the camps. The boundary fence is netted. Large dipping tank, cattle kraal, race and neck clamp as well as small holding camps are conveniently close to the homestead. The farm has 2 weirs in the river and the one has a 5,5Kwa river pump which irrigates the orchards and sends water to a reservoir above the house.The main 4-bedroom homestead boasts with 2 bathrooms, lounge, dining room and kitchen. Other buildings are a garage with space for 3 vehicles and a large implement shed. There is also a granny flat, ironing- and meat room. The 10 staff houses are not in good repair. Game includes Kudu, bushbuck, mountain reedbuck, warthog, and duiker etc.The are no permanent staff on the farm and are no land of grazing claims. FARM B: This 430-hectare farm consist of 1 title deed. About 36-hectare of the acreage is under irrigation of which 2-hectare is planted to pecan nuts (Witchatar) and 34-hectare to citrus that varies in age, production and variety. Water is obtained from 2 concrete weirs in the Koonap river which has been very consistent over the years. The bottom weir seems to have an underground feed because it never dried up even in the worst drought of 2019. There are 2 boreholes but need to be re-established.Buildings are a large implement shed, workshop, 2 staff houses. Additional infrastructure are 2 Eskom points and a gantry to load citrus.Game includes Hartebeest (30) kudu, mountain reedbuck, bushbuck, warthog and duiker etc.Veldt is divided into 3 camps and stock drink from the river at the moment. There is a bosal pipe leading into the veld but needs to be completed.FARM C: This 708-hectare consists of 1 title deed. The farm is divided into 10 inner-camps and livestock drinking water is from the river, stock dams and drinking troughs. About 6-hectare of the acreage is under irrigation and the potential exists to develop more. The 2 concrete weirs supply water for irrigation. There is a pump in the one weir to irrigate the orchards.A borehole has a capacity of 5,000 l/hour. The large old farmhouse that needs restoration. This well-developed livestock farm in the Humansdorp area, is located 36 kilometers from town in a very safe part of the district, with only two access roads. The lush natural environment and potential make the property an attractive and profitable proposition for the prospective investor.The carrying capacity of the 1235ha farm is 1200 ewes, and could be increased with the further development of the 155ha of cultivated dry lands. The farm has registered water from three earth dams for 30 HA of irrigation and which could be supplemented by two registered boreholes delivering approximately 5000 litres per hour each, both of which are fitted with Eskom powered electrical pumps. The boreholes also provide water for livestock, through a series of tanks in various locations. Most of the camps on the farm has earth dams and a section borders the Welbedacht river, where livestock are supplied with drinking water. Camps in this area are also fitted with Tanks, which are filled manually in times of severe water shortage. Three locations in the outlying areas of the farm have been earmarked for the sinking of additional boreholes.Infrastructure also includes a three bedroom homestead with its own water and electricity supply, several storage facilities, a large shed for implements, a shearing facility, ample labour housing with ablution blocks, and a network of piping serving the various water tanks.The natural grazing are made up of a selection of shrubs and natural grass, the most abundant of which is Rooigras. On the drylands, the pastures are planted with a combination of suitable perennial grasses.The farm is located in the sweeter area of the district, bordering the Humansdorp Suurveld with a large area of Fynbos on the farm.The owner has an ongoing project to eradicate alien plants, mostly wattle, providing additional income from the braai wood market in the nearby coastal area of Humansdorp, Jeffreys Bay and St Francis Bay.A variety of small game is found on the property, with several larger species roaming the farm from time to time and which allows for hunting as a further source of income. The farm falls within the Suuranys Bavaria, which means that hunting can be done all year round. Under normal circumstances, international hunters visit the farm, facilitated by professional hunters. Situated about 12 kilometres from town, this 482-hectare game farm is in a mountainous area with rugged cliff views and a secluded valley but is mostly flat plateau. It is situated high in the Stormberg Mountains, an area renowned for its extremely good habitat and vegetation wherein an abundance of game thrives. Veld is mixed but mainly grass.This enterprise lends itself to environmentally aware buyers who can immerse themselves in a unique environment, to be rewarded with outstanding beauty and immense inner peace. The farm is secluded being 3 kilometres off-track. The road to the farm is a cul-de-sac and there are no servitude roads through the farm.The Burgersdorp dam is in the immediate vicinity of the farm and offers water sports, canoeing and fishing. Bushman paintings also occur in the area. The bird’s eye view overlooking the dam is exceptional from this game farm.Game farming is the main farming activity practised with the ultimate plan being to keep the farming enterprises as tranquil as possible. The game species on the farm includes springbuck, blesbuck, lechwe, red hartebeest, black wildebeest, blue wildebeest and zebra. Migratory kudu, mountain reedbuck and steenbok also occur. The total number of all species is maintained between 300 and 400 animals mainly through hunting and occasionally by capture. The present owner has also established a small flock of 150 sheep that provides an additional income to the farm.The primary land use is largely through grazing because of its richness in grass and bush species. Vegetation consists mainly of palatable sweet and sour grass species as well as palatable bush. The farm lies in an area where summer as well as winter rain occurs. The long-term average precipitation is about 500 mm per annum. The carrying capacity is about 1:10 LSU.The entire farm is fully game-fenced and currently has a valid Certificate of Adequate Enclosure issued by the Department of Economic Development and Tourism of the Eastern Cape. There is an adequate water supply for the residences from two boreholes and for game drinking water from 3 earth dams supplemented by boreholes when required. There are no internal fences.The well maintained 300 square meter farmhouse has three bedrooms, two bathrooms, kitchen, lounge /dining room and sunroom that allows for a comfortable living experience. ABERDEEN is a small town of the Eastern Cape with numerous examples of Victorian architecture. It is one of the architectural conservation areas of the Karoo. It was laid out on the farm Brakkefontein as a settlement of the Dutch Reformed Church in 1856. VREDENBURG - HOPEFIELD AREA WINTER GRAIN FARMOne of the best wheat, grazing and livestock farms in the area.Sand-loam soil with very good potassium values. Most of the arable land also have a good lime content and small soft limestone is visible in most camps.400 ha are planted yearly with wheat and the balance can carry 800 sheep. Fencing overall in good stateGood quality high production soil, produces also about 50 ha of dry-land watermelons with production of 10-20 tons/ha each year. The cool breeze from the sea, which is not far away, is of great benefit during the hot summer days. Pumpkins and squash also tried with success.Apart from wheat, other crops like oats, korog (triticale), which make excellent hay or silage, lupines, etc. are suitable crops. The area is also well known for Rooibos tea production.Dry land vineyards are already proven as excellent established crops, for which the cool breeze can be of great advantage.Only about 30 ha are natural shrub (fynbos) veld. Drinking water in all camps.
